Free Architectural CAD Software: Complete Guide & Best Tools

Convert 2D Image to 3D Model

What is Architectural CAD Software?

Core features for architectural design

Architectural CAD software provides specialized tools for creating precise building designs. Core features include 2D drafting for floor plans, 3D modeling for visualization, dimensioning tools for accurate measurements, and layer management for organizing different building components. Most programs also include libraries of architectural elements like doors, windows, and furniture to accelerate the design process.

Benefits of using CAD for architecture projects

CAD software dramatically improves accuracy and efficiency compared to manual drafting. Design changes can be made instantly without redrawing entire plans, and 3D visualization helps clients understand spatial relationships. Digital files are easily shared, edited, and archived, while automated tools calculate areas, generate material lists, and ensure building code compliance.

How CAD differs from traditional drafting methods

Traditional drafting requires physical tools like T-squares and triangles, while CAD uses digital interfaces. Manual drafting demands perfect line work from the start, whereas CAD allows endless revisions without quality loss. Digital models enable instant perspective views and walkthroughs impossible with hand drawing, and files can be directly used for CNC machining or 3D printing.

Top Free Architectural CAD Software Options

FreeCAD: Open-source parametric modeling

FreeCAD offers professional-grade parametric modeling where every dimension and feature remains editable throughout the design process. Its modular architecture supports specialized workbenches for architectural, mechanical, and other engineering disciplines. The software handles complex assemblies and generates technical drawings with automatic dimensioning.

Key advantages:

  • Full parametric control over designs
  • Python scripting for automation
  • Native support for industry-standard file formats

SketchUp Free: Web-based 3D modeling

SketchUp Free provides intuitive push-pull modeling that makes 3D design accessible to beginners. The web-based interface requires no installation and includes basic modeling tools, material application, and a limited component library. While the free version has export restrictions, it's excellent for conceptual design and quick massing studies.

Getting started:

  1. Create free Trimble account
  2. Use rectangle and push-pull tools for basic forms
  3. Apply materials from the built-in library

Blender: Advanced 3D creation suite

Blender is a comprehensive 3D creation platform with robust architectural visualization capabilities. Its modeling tools support precise measurements, while Cycles rendering engine produces photorealistic images. The Archipack add-on provides architectural-specific objects like walls, windows, and stairs with parametric controls.

Architecture workflow:

  • Use measure tool for accurate dimensions
  • Enable Archipack add-on for building components
  • Set up sun lighting for realistic shadows

LibreCAD: 2D drafting and design

LibreCAD focuses exclusively on 2D drafting, making it ideal for technical drawings and floor plans. The interface resembles traditional CAD programs with command line input, layer management, and extensive dimensioning tools. It reads DWG files natively and exports to multiple vector formats for collaboration.

Sweet Home 3D: Interior design focused

Sweet Home 3D specializes in interior layout with drag-and-drop furniture placement and real-time 3D preview. Users can import custom furniture models, create photorealistic renderings, and generate dimensioned floor plans. The straightforward interface makes it accessible for homeowners planning renovations.

Getting Started with Free CAD Software

System requirements and installation guide

Most free CAD software runs on standard computers with integrated graphics, though dedicated GPUs improve 3D performance. Check specific requirements: FreeCAD needs 4GB RAM minimum, while Blender benefits from 8GB+ for complex scenes. Download directly from official websites to avoid bundled malware, and consider portable versions if you lack installation permissions.

Basic tools and interface overview

CAD interfaces typically include viewport areas, tool palettes, command lines, and property panels. Essential tools include line, rectangle, circle, trim, extend, and dimension commands. Learn navigation controls first—zoom, pan, and orbit—then practice creating basic shapes before attempting complex designs.

First steps checklist:

  • Learn viewport navigation
  • Practice basic shape creation
  • Experiment with modification tools
  • Understand layer management

Creating your first architectural drawing

Start with a simple floor plan using a consistent scale. Draw exterior walls first, then add interior partitions, doors, and windows. Use snaps for precise connections and dimensions to verify accuracy. Finally, add furniture from libraries or create basic blocks to represent different elements.

Best practices for beginners

Maintain organized layers from the start—separate walls, doors, dimensions, and furniture. Use templates with pre-configured layers, text styles, and dimension settings. Save incremental versions as you progress, and always backup files to cloud storage or external drives.

Advanced Architectural Workflows

From 2D plans to 3D models

Convert 2D floor plans to 3D by extruding wall outlines to ceiling height. Add openings for doors and windows using boolean operations or dedicated wall tools. Create roofs by extruding profiles or using automatic roof generators available in some software. Finally, apply materials and set up lighting for realistic presentation.

Conversion process:

  1. Import or trace 2D plan
  2. Extrude walls to appropriate height
  3. Add door/window openings
  4. Create roof structure
  5. Apply materials and finishes

Creating detailed elevations and sections

Generate elevations by positioning camera views perpendicular to each building face. Create sections by cutting through the model with clipping planes or dedicated section tools. Annotate with dimensions, material callouts, and detail references to create construction documents.

Generating construction documents

Organize drawings on sheets with title blocks, scale information, and project details. Include floor plans, elevations, sections, and details with consistent annotation styles. Use viewport scaling to maintain correct proportions, and create schedules for doors, windows, and finishes.

Integrating AI tools for concept generation

AI-powered platforms like Tripo can rapidly generate 3D concept models from text descriptions or reference images. Use these tools during early design phases to explore multiple massing options and spatial arrangements. Export generated models to CAD software for refinement, detailed development, and technical documentation.

AI integration workflow:

  • Generate base concepts with text prompts
  • Refine promising options with additional inputs
  • Export to CAD software for technical development
  • Add precise dimensions and construction details

Comparing Free vs Paid CAD Solutions

Feature limitations in free versions

Free software often lacks advanced rendering, collaboration tools, and specialized libraries. Export formats may be restricted, and technical support is typically community-based rather than professional. Some programs limit project complexity or remove automation features available in paid versions.

When to upgrade to paid software

Consider upgrading when you regularly need photorealistic rendering, BIM functionality, or production-ready technical drawings. Professional collaboration features, extensive component libraries, and technical support become valuable when working on commercial projects or tight deadlines.

Cost-benefit analysis for professionals

Free software saves licensing costs but may increase labor time due to missing automation. Calculate whether the time savings from paid features justify subscription expenses. For occasional users or students, free options often provide sufficient capability without financial commitment.

Free alternatives for common paid features

Many paid features have free workarounds: use Blender for rendering instead of expensive visualization software, or combine multiple free tools for a complete workflow. Open-source communities provide plugins and tutorials that replicate expensive proprietary functionality.

Optimizing Your CAD Workflow

Keyboard shortcuts and productivity tips

Learn essential shortcuts for frequently used commands—typically 70% of work uses only 20% of tools. Create custom shortcuts for your specific workflow, and use selection filters to quickly isolate element types. Enable auto-save with incremental backups to prevent data loss.

Essential shortcuts to master:

  • Zoom extents (see entire drawing)
  • Object snaps (precise positioning)
  • Layer isolation (focus on specific elements)
  • Measure tools (verify dimensions)

Managing layers and organization

Establish logical layer naming conventions before starting projects. Separate structural, architectural, mechanical, and annotation elements. Use layer states to quickly switch between working views and presentation modes. Freeze unused layers to improve performance in complex drawings.

Exporting and sharing your designs

Export to universal formats like PDF for drawings, OBJ or STL for 3D printing, and PNG/JPG for images. For collaboration, use DWG or DXF when working with other professionals. Consider cloud storage with version history for team projects, and always include a readme file explaining your file organization.

Collaborating with team members

Establish clear file naming conventions and layer standards before team projects begin. Use cloud storage with simultaneous access or implement check-in/check-out procedures to prevent conflicts. Schedule regular coordination meetings to resolve design clashes and maintain progress alignment.

Advancing 3D generation to new heights

moving at the speed of creativity, achieving the depths of imagination.

Generate Anything in 3D
Text & Image to 3D modelsText & Image to 3D models
Free Credits MonthlyFree Credits Monthly
High-Fidelity Detail PreservationHigh-Fidelity Detail Preservation